fix: use existing workspace for provider validation
This commit is contained in:
@@ -112,7 +112,7 @@ export async function validateProviderProfile(profileValue: string, body: unknow
|
|||||||
const run = await options.store.createRun({
|
const run = await options.store.createRun({
|
||||||
tenantId: "hwlab",
|
tenantId: "hwlab",
|
||||||
projectId: "pikasTech/HWLAB",
|
projectId: "pikasTech/HWLAB",
|
||||||
workspaceRef: { kind: "opaque", path: "provider-profile-validation" },
|
workspaceRef: { kind: "opaque", path: "/home/agentrun/agentrun-source" },
|
||||||
providerId: "G14",
|
providerId: "G14",
|
||||||
backendProfile: profile,
|
backendProfile: profile,
|
||||||
executionPolicy: validationExecutionPolicy(profile, namespace),
|
executionPolicy: validationExecutionPolicy(profile, namespace),
|
||||||
|
|||||||
@@ -98,6 +98,8 @@ process.exit(1);
|
|||||||
assert.equal(validation.status, "running");
|
assert.equal(validation.status, "running");
|
||||||
assert.equal(typeof validation.validationId, "string");
|
assert.equal(typeof validation.validationId, "string");
|
||||||
const validationId = String(validation.validationId);
|
const validationId = String(validation.validationId);
|
||||||
|
const validationRun = await store.getRun(String(validation.runId)) as JsonRecord;
|
||||||
|
assert.equal((validationRun.workspaceRef as JsonRecord).path, "/home/agentrun/agentrun-source");
|
||||||
const jobManifest = JSON.parse(await readFile(createdJobPath, "utf8")) as JsonRecord;
|
const jobManifest = JSON.parse(await readFile(createdJobPath, "utf8")) as JsonRecord;
|
||||||
assert.equal(JSON.stringify(jobManifest).includes("agentrun-v01-provider-deepseek"), true);
|
assert.equal(JSON.stringify(jobManifest).includes("agentrun-v01-provider-deepseek"), true);
|
||||||
assert.equal(JSON.stringify(jobManifest).includes(secretText), false);
|
assert.equal(JSON.stringify(jobManifest).includes(secretText), false);
|
||||||
|
|||||||
Reference in New Issue
Block a user